2How does Delanson's rural setting and harsh winter climate affect my security system choice?

Delanson's rural landscape and cold, snowy winters require durable, weatherproof equipment, especially for outdoor cameras and sensors. Look for cameras with a wide field of view for larger properties and a high IP rating for moisture resistance. Ensure your provider offers cellular backup for monitoring, as power outages from winter storms can disrupt landline or internet-based systems, which is a common concern in upstate New York.

3Are there any local permits or regulations in Delanson or Schenectady County for installing home security systems?

Generally, no permit is required for a standard security system installation in a single-family home in Delanson. However, you must comply with local building codes for any electrical wiring. Crucially, if your system includes audible alarms, you should register it with the Schenectady County Sheriff's Office or local dispatch to avoid false alarm fines, as many municipalities in New York have ordinances penalizing repeated false alarms.

4What should I look for when choosing a local security provider versus a national company in Delanson?

A reputable local provider based in the Capital Region will have specific knowledge of Delanson's crime patterns, response times of local emergency services, and can offer faster, more personalized service and maintenance. National companies offer brand recognition and standardized packages. Always verify that any provider, local or national, is licensed by the New York Department of State and uses a UL-listed monitoring center.

5With many seasonal homes in the area, what are the best security options for a property I leave vacant for months?

For seasonal homes common in the Delanson area, a system with cellular monitoring, smart cameras with two-way audio, and environmental sensors (for freeze alarms or water leaks) is essential. Consider adding smart light and thermostat controls to simulate occupancy. Inform a trusted neighbor and consider a local provider that offers "vacation watch" services or can coordinate with local police for periodic drive-bys during the off-season.
